Gibbs adsorption equation

Gibbs adsorption equation

[′gibz ad′sȯrp·shən i‚kwā·zhən]
(physical chemistry)
A formula for a system involving a solvent and a solute, according to which there is an excess surface concentration of solute if the solute decreases the surface tension, and a deficient surface concentration of solute if the solute increases the surface tension.
